How to simulate a touch screen press on android tv

by WiSeIVIaN

Basically, I've loaded the dish anywhere app on my android tv box. I can watch live TV and on demand fine, but when I click to watch DVR content there is a popup where you click either "watch on tv" or "watch on device". Neither of these buttons work...

I've tried two different air mouses without success, and the thought online is that only a touchscreen press will work.

Is there way way for me to get a touchscreen press to register on the Android tv? One of my air mouses has programmable buttons though I doubt that helps here...

Hmm, i cannot speak for the specific hardware you're using, but my Sony XD85 has had no issues at all. I've used a wireless keyboard/mouse combi (Logitech K400) which works flawlessly. You get a mouse pointer that simulates touch presses. Even better, the Sony TV comes with an app for Android phones, that allows you to use your phone as a remote. In there, there's a touch field, that works similar to the trackpad on the K400. Mouse pointer that simulates touch presses. Worked on all apps, I've tested so far. Both Android TV compatible apps and sideloaded 'non'-compatible apps :-)
